charcot foot usually occurs from having diabetes or severe peripheral neuropathy.  
a custom made "Crow's Boot" can greatly provide support and allow you to put more weight on the foot.  (your doctor will have to refer you to a pedorthist to cast you for the boot) if the condition worsens, you can have your foot surgically corrected.  by using external fixation rings, you can reposition and fuse the joints so they are no longer collapsed.
